While Windows 11 introduced Copilot, Windows 12 is expected to integrate AI deeply into the OS kernel. This means context-aware search, automated workflows, advanced photo editing tools, and an AI that anticipates your daily computing needs locally on your device rather than relying entirely on the cloud. 2. In summary, while a Windows 12 ISO does not exist officially in June 2026, the product is likely on its way. For your safety, avoid downloading any third-party files labeled as "Windows 12," as these are malware traps. If you want to ensure you can run it when it arrives, upgrade your computer to meet the suspected specifications listed above—specifically targeting 16 GB of RAM, a fast SSD, and an NPU-capable processor.
